Ukraine Launches Leadership Program for 25 Women in Transport Sector

'Drive Change' Program Launched

A new leadership development initiative for women in Ukraine's transport sector, titled 'Drive Change,' commenced on January 31. The program is spearheaded by the Ministry for Communities and Territories Development of Ukraine and will involve 25 female specialists who were selected through a competitive process. Over the course of two months, participants will collaborate on five strategically significant projects. This initiative addresses a notable gender gap in a sector critical to the nation's economy and reconstruction.

The program is being implemented by the non-governmental organization 'Foundation for Institutional Development' with support from the International Transport Forum (ITF) at the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D). Media Center Ukraine serves as the information partner. The launch event was attended by Deputy Minister for Communities and Territories Development Serhii Derkach, representatives from the ITF, UN Women Ukraine, the International Finance Corporation (IFC), and other international partner organizations.

Program Structure and Impact

The curriculum includes lectures from leading experts, group mentoring sessions, and individual consultations. The project themes are focused on developing public transport and logistics, as well as strengthening the role of women within the industry and related sciences.

Serhii Derkach emphasized: 'Women are already playing a key role in the recovery and transformation of the transport sector. Our task as a state is to create opportunities for them not only to work in operational processes but also to influence strategic decisions, launch their own projects, and assume management positions. The 'Drive Change' program is an investment in human capital and in the future of Ukrainian transport.'
